13239-13-9 | 1,4-Benzenediol, 2,5-dimethoxy-

CAS No: 13239-13-9 Catalog No: AG0010N2 MDL No:MFCD24713419

Product Description

Catalog Number:
AG0010N2
Chemical Name:
1,4-Benzenediol, 2,5-dimethoxy-
CAS Number:
13239-13-9
Molecular Formula:
C8H10O4
Molecular Weight:
170.1626
MDL Number:
MFCD24713419
IUPAC Name:
2,5-dimethoxybenzene-1,4-diol
InChI:
InChI=1S/C8H10O4/c1-11-7-3-6(10)8(12-2)4-5(7)9/h3-4,9-10H,1-2H3
InChI Key:
GLJCPHKWYYCHCQ-UHFFFAOYSA-N
SMILES:
COc1cc(O)c(cc1O)OC
NSC Number:
139147
